Colgate Offensive Stats & Trends:
Colgate had 15.6 free throw attempts per game last season — tied for 23rd lowest among Division 1 Teams; League Avg: 19.2
Colgate had an assist to turnover ratio of 1.4 (479 assists/ 331 TOs) last season — tied for best among Patriot League Teams; League Avg: 1.2
Colgate shot 47% (847/1,821) last season — best among Patriot League Teams; League Avg: 43%
Colgate had an eFG% of 54% last season — best among Patriot League Teams; League Avg: 49%
Kentucky Offensive Stats & Trends:
Kentucky averaged 89.1 points per game (2,673 points/30 games) last season — tied for best among Division 1 Teams; League Avg: 73.6
Kentucky shot 41% from three (299/739) last season — 2nd best among Power Conference teams; League Avg: 35%
Kentucky shot 41% from three (299/739) last season — 2nd best among Division 1 Teams; League Avg: 34%
Kentucky had an eFG% of 57% last season — 2nd best among Power Conference teams; League Avg: 52%
Colgate Defensive Stats & Trends:
Colgate allowed an average of 1.12 points per shot (2,060 points/1,845 shots) last season — best among Patriot League Teams ; League Avg: 1.22
Colgate averaged 26.8 defensive rebounds per game (856 rebounds/32 games) last season — best among Patriot League Teams; League Avg: 24.0
Colgate averaged 26.8 defensive rebounds per game (856 rebounds/32 games) last season — tied for 39th best among Division 1 Teams; League Avg: 24.5
Colgate stole the ball 213 times last season — 2nd most among Patriot League Teams
Kentucky Defensive Stats & Trends:
Kentucky allowed 79.6 points per game (2,389 points/30 games) last season — tied for 12th highest among Division 1 Teams; League Avg: 72.0
Kentucky averaged 28.2 defensive rebounds per game (847 rebounds/30 games) last season — tied for 12th best among Division 1 Teams; League Avg: 24.5
Kentucky allowed 9.0 made three-pointers per game last season — tied for 14th highest among Division 1 Teams; League Avg: 7.3
Kentucky allowed opponents to shoot 34% from three (271/804) last season — 5th highest among SEC Teams; League Avg: 33%
